Product description
DOTAP:DOPC:Chol:1,2-dipalmitoyl-sn-glycero-3-phosphoethanolamine-N-(6-azidohexanoyl) (ammonium salt){5:64:30:1molar ratio}-based Fluoroliposome DiD-Azide is a DOTAP-based Fluoroliposome-Azide for Tracking and Detection.
DOTAP:DOPC:Chol:1,2-dipalmitoyl-sn-glycero-3-phosphoethanolamine-N-(6-azidohexanoyl) (ammonium salt){5:64:30:1molar ratio}-based Fluoroliposome DiD-Azide can be utilized for delivering nucleic acids (DNA/RNA) or small molecule drugs to cells. The cationic nature of DOTAP can enhance the encapsulation and cellular uptake of negatively charged therapeutics.
The inclusion of the DiD dye allows researchers to visualize the liposomes in vitro or in vivo, facilitating studies on pharmacokinetics and biodistribution.
The azide group can serve as a reactive handle for bioorthogonal labeling or conjugation to target moieties (e.g., antibodies or peptides) to improve specificity in targeting disease sites.
Such formulations can also be beneficial for vaccine delivery, helping to present antigens in a way that enhances immune responses.
